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Chinese Garlic | Malayan civet |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om | Plantae (Plants)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um |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class | Liliopsida (Monocots) | Mammalia (Mammals) |
| Order | Asparagales (Asparagales) | Carnivora (Carnivorans) |
| Family | Amaryllidaceae | Viverridae |
| Genus | Allium | Viverra |
| Species | Allium macrostemon | Viverra tangalunga |
